COUNTY SEEKING MORE APPLICANTS FOR "CHOOSE LIFE" FUNDS

FORT MYERS, Fla. (October 1, 2004) - Funds from the sale of the "Choose Life" license plates are available and the allocation to Lee County is not being as highly utilized as it could be.

Every "Choose Life" license plate sold raises $20 to help women committed to making an adoption plan for their child. Assistance is available for such things as medical bills, housing, transportation, food, and clothing during pregnancy.

Agencies in Lee County assisting pregnant women who are willing to make an adoption plan are encouraged to contact the lead agency to apply for assistance:
